Considerations and Methodology
We selected candidates sold for Xbox 360 controllers (battery packs and closely related power accessories) and tested them across real-world use cases. Key factors we weighed:
- Run time & capacity — measured in mAh or estimated play hours under typical vibration/usage.
- Compatibility & fit — how well the pack or cover aligns with Xbox 360 controllers and whether it holds batteries securely.
- Charging convenience — included chargers, ability to play while charging, charge time, and LED indicators.
- Build quality & safety — material durability for covers; for rechargeable packs, thermals and protection (overcharge/short-circuit) mattered.
- Value & availability — price vs performance and whether the kit includes cables or multiple items (e.g., batteries + dock).
- User feedback — aggregated common praise/complaints from customer reviews to spot real-world reliability issues.
Testing approach: where a product included batteries we tested charge-to-full and measured run-time across multiple gaming sessions; for covers we checked fit, retention, and finish. When battery-specific candidates were limited, we included essential accessories (covers/chargers) because they directly affect battery use and longevity.

High-Capacity Pack
High-capacity Ni‑MH 4800mAh pack designed for Xbox 360 controllers. Provides long play sessions without frequent swapping; simple install and reliable chemistry make it a top pick for marathon players who want extended runtime.
This ActZone 4800mAh Ni‑MH pack is the standout if pure runtime is your priority. At 4800mAh (pack rating), it’s aimed at delivering significantly longer sessions than standard AA rechargeables. Installation is straightforward and it’s compatible with Xbox 360 controllers that accept the removable battery pack. Pros: exceptional run time and a solid alternative to repeated AA purchases. Cons: it’s a Ni‑MH solution that requires an external charger (not always included) and takes longer to top up than smaller lithium solutions.
Dock + Dual Packs
A complete charging dock for Xbox 360 controllers with two 1200mAh rechargeable packs and LED charge indicators. Charges two controllers simultaneously and includes short‑cycle protection for safe charging — a convenient all-in-one kit.
The BOFFO Dual Charging Dock is the most complete out-of-the-box solution here. It includes two 1200mAh rechargeable packs, a dock that charges two controllers at once, and LED indicators (red charging/green charged). Charge time is competitive (~2.5 hours), and the dock’s convenience means less swapping of AA cells. Runtime per pack is in the 20–24 hour range per manufacturer claims, suitable for most gamers who play regularly. Downsides: the included batteries are lower capacity than specialty packs like the ActZone 4800mAh, but the dock + batteries combo offers strong value for families or shared setups.
